Natural Science
Scientifically known as Avena sativa Kernel Extract, this powerhouse ingredient is rich in a unique profile of active compounds. These include avenanthramides, beta-glucans, lipids, and saponins, which work in synergy to deliver remarkable skin benefits. Each component plays a distinct and vital role in skin health.
The most notable components are the avenanthramides in skincare, a group of potent antioxidant and anti-inflammatory phenols found exclusively in oats. They are credited with oatmeal's signature ability to reduce redness and quell irritation, providing immediate relief for distressed skin.
Beta-glucan, a soluble fiber, acts as a humectant, drawing moisture into the skin while forming a fine, protective film. This helps to reinforce the skin's natural barrier, preventing water loss and shielding it from environmental aggressors. Meanwhile, saponins provide a gentle, natural cleansing action without stripping essential oils.
Benefits of Oatmeal Extract in Skincare
The primary benefits of oat extract for face care revolve around its profound calming and barrier-supporting properties. It is a multi-functional ingredient that addresses dryness, irritation, and compromised skin barriers, making it an indispensable ally for overall skin wellness and resilience.
- Soothes and Calms Irritation: Thanks to its avenanthramides, oatmeal extract is exceptionally effective at reducing visible redness and soothing discomfort. This makes oatmeal extract for sensitive skin an ideal choice, and it is also why many find it beneficial when managing skin prone to reactivity.
- Deep Hydration and Barrier Repair: The beta-glucans in oatmeal provide intense hydration by pulling water into the epidermis. This action helps to plump the skin and fortify its protective barrier, improving its ability to defend against external stressors and retain moisture.
- Gentle Cleansing: Natural saponins present in the extract offer a mild cleansing effect. They gently lift away impurities from the skin's surface without disrupting its delicate pH balance or stripping its natural protective oils, leaving skin clean and comfortable.
- Antioxidant Protection: Oatmeal extract is a source of antioxidants, including ferulic acid and avenanthramides, which help neutralize free radicals. This protects the skin from oxidative stress caused by UV radiation and pollution, which can lead to premature aging.

Research
Scientific studies have validated the traditional use of oats in dermatology. Research published in the International Journal of Tissue Reactions demonstrated that an oligomer from oatmeal extract could inhibit inflammation in human skin. Further investigation in the Biological & Pharmaceutical Bulletin found that a specific oat variety, Avena Rhealba, effectively inhibits key inflammatory pathways and the release of compounds like arachidonic acid in human keratinocytes. This confirms its potential for managing cutaneous inflammatory disorders and supports its role as a premier anti-inflammatory agent in skincare.
Frequently Asked Questions about Oatmeal Extract
What does oat extract do for your skin?
Oat extract is a multi-tasking ingredient that primarily soothes, hydrates, and protects the skin. It reduces redness and irritation, provides deep moisture, helps repair the skin barrier, and offers gentle cleansing and antioxidant benefits. It is particularly beneficial for sensitive, dry, or compromised skin.
Is it safe to use oatmeal on your face every day?
Yes, it is generally very safe to use products containing oatmeal extract on your face every day. Its gentle, non-irritating nature makes it suitable for daily use, even for those with highly sensitive or reactive skin types. It helps maintain a calm and balanced complexion.
Is there a downside to oatmeal baths?
While oatmeal baths are very beneficial and safe, the primary downside is practical: they can be messy and may clog drains if not used with a muslin bag or fine mesh. While true allergies are rare, they are possible. Using a formulated skincare product with a refined extract, like colloidal oatmeal vs oat extract in a cream, provides the benefits without the mess or potential for impurities.
